How to do mini chocolate-hazelnut puffs ?


1- Roll out the puff pastry.

2-Cover it with brown sugar, cocoa, hazelnut powder.

3-Cut the dough in two, roll each part to obtain two rolls.

4-Cut the rolls into 1 cm (0.395 inch) thick slices.

5-Lay them out on a baking sheet covered with baking paper, leave for 30 minutes in a fridge.

6-Insert in a preheated oven at 392° F for about 10 minutes until the rolls are golden brown.


(Tips: You can replace the cocoa with melted dark chocolate, almond flakes or peers!)
